Getting a Back on Track (Vol. 13)

This week against the PHI Eagles, the Raiders had a tough test. It was clear that if their retooled offensive line could spark any changes in the interior it would mean better production from Jeanty. He had 35 yards rushing on 9 carries so there is still a lot that he hasn't done to warrant complete confidence. It's a sign that the Raiders are going to have to address that repeating issue. It may take a revamp on the line where Kolton Miller the LT, hasn't been able to contribute since he went down with an ankle injury. It is essential that the Raiders pay special attention to their lines, specifically offense, where everything has been totally wrecked.
